Self-professed “long-time Tory” Sir Rod Stewart has called for the government to step down over the NHS crisis.
Sir Rod surprised Sky News viewers when he joined a live phone-in on the issue to say “he has never seen it so bad”, adding the challenges for nurses were “heartbreaking”.
“I personally have been a Tory for a long time but I think this government should stand down now and give the Labour Party a go at it,” he told viewers on Thursday.
During the call he also offered to pay for ‘10 or 20’ hospital scans after patients spoke about experiencing long waiting lists in the NHS.
The 78-year-old singer-songwriter phoned into the broadcaster’s “your say” segment, which covered people sharing their experience of health care, in an unscheduled appearance.

It’s been one hell of a long wait, but Doctor Who is back and, judging by the season premiere, “The Woman Who Fell to Earth,” it’s in fine form.
I got together with a bunch of friends at my apartment to watch it and everyone loved the episode – even people not that familiar with the series. Jodie Whittaker was convincing as the Doctor from minute one, new showrunner Chris Chibnall has slightly remixed the look and pace of the show, and I absolutely loved Segun Akinola’s new score. Sure, the monster-of-the-week was slightly bland, but I guess that just helps keep the focus on the still-regenerating Doctor.
